When considering transportation expenses, Denizli generally appears cheaper for public transit and fuel. The cost of a basic car (Toyota Corolla) is marginally lower in Denizli, and public transport passes are notably more affordable. However, taxi services in Denizli are significantly more expensive, especially for longer journeys or hourly waits, compared to the more economical taxi fares found in Manisa. This difference in local transport costs could influence daily commuting and social travel budgets.

Pamukkale TravertinesA natural site containing hot springs and travertine terraces in Denizli.
Hierapolis Ancient CityAn ancient Roman city built over the travertine terraces of Pamukkale, famous for its theater, necropolis, and the Martyrium of Saint Philip.
Laodicea Archaeological SiteAn ancient city located near Denizli, known for its well-preserved Roman and Byzantine ruins.
Karahayıt Thermal PoolsA series of thermal pools located in the Karahayıt village near Pamukkale, offering natural hot springs for bathing.
Aphrodisias Archaeological SiteAn ancient Greco-Roman city dedicated to the goddess Aphrodite, located approximately 70 km from Denizli.
